To solve for x in the equation 5 = 2x - 11, we can follow these steps:

1. Add 11 to both sides of the equation to isolate the term with x:
5 + 11 = 2x - 11 + 11
16 = 2x

2. Divide both sides of the equation by 2 to solve for x:
(16) / 2 = (2x) / 2
8 = x

Therefore, the solution is x = 8.

To solve for x in the equation (11/4)x + 9 = 31, we can follow these steps:

1. Subtract 9 from both sides of the equation to isolate the term with x:
(11/4)x + 9 - 9 = 31 - 9
(11/4)x = 22

2. To get rid of the fraction, multiply both sides of the equation by the reciprocal of (11/4), which is 4/11:
[(4/11) * (11/4)]x = 22 * (4/11)
x = 88/11
Simplifying further, x = 8.

Therefore, the solution is x = 8.

To solve for x in the equation (3/7)x - 4 = -1, we can follow these steps:

1. Add 4 to both sides of the equation to isolate the term with x:
(3/7)x - 4 + 4 = -1 + 4
(3/7)x = 3

2. To eliminate the fraction, multiply both sides of the equation by the reciprocal of (3/7), which is 7/3:
[(7/3) * (3/7)]x = 3 * (7/3)
x = 7

Therefore, the solution is x = 7.
